Description Uproar was acquired by Moburst in December 2024 and now operates as the PR division of Moburst, a leading full-service, mobile-first digital marketing agency dedicated to helping brands scale and become category leaders.
At Uproar by Moburst, we specialize in strategic public relations that elevate brand visibility and credibility. We believe that compelling storytelling and strong media relationships are key to creating impactful PR.
Uproar PR has an employee rating of 3.1 out of 5 stars, based on 74 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Uproar PR employ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Media & Communication industry (3.7 stars).

Overall, 49% of employees would recommend working at Uproar PR to a friend. This is based on 74 anonymously submitted reviews on Glassdoor.
36% of job seekers rate their interview experience at Uproar PR as positive. Candidates give an average difficulty score of 2.7 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) for their job interview at Uproar PR.
